Hearts Snatch Draw Against Kotoko in Super-clash

Kumasi Asante Kotoko and Accra Hearts of Oak shared the spoils of their league clash today after playing-out a 1-1 draw at the Baba Yara Stadium.

The hosts went ahead in the 17th minute of the first half when Emmanuel Gyamfi’s long range shot was parried by Hearts goalie Soulama Abdoulaye into the path of striker Kwame Boateng who fired home at the near post.
The goal unsettled the Phobians, who prior to that were dominating possession and appeared more likely to score.
The Porcupine Warriors went into the break with a goal advantage and a 59 per cent stake of ball possession.
Kotoko’s dominance continued after the break till the 51st minute when Hearts playmaker, Isaac Mensah seized upon a loose pass in midfield and lofted a pass to the feet of his teammate Patrick Razak who made no mistake with only the keeper Ernest Sowah in his way.
Razak trapped the pass with his first touch before placing a delicate shot past the onrushing Sowah.
The respective coaches of Hearts and Kotoko, Sergio Traguil and Michael Osei were not pleased with the draw and tried to secure all three points by making a flurry of attacking substiutions.
However, the likes of striker Seidu Bancey who replaced Dauda Mohammed for Kotoko and Musah Ibrahim who came on for the ineffective Samuel Yeboah were unable to find the net
